The banking crisis and persistent inflation have escalated concerns over the economic health of American small businesses. Indicators suggest potential contractions of credit to small businesses and a possible weakening in hiring. But how are small businesses doing, really?
The new Shopify Entrepreneurship Index shows that even in these uncertain times, entrepreneurs continue to have a positive economic impact across the country when it comes to jobs, GDP, and business activity. Join BPC for a discussion on what the latest data on small business says and how federal policymakers can help shore up confidence among small business owners and entrepreneurs.
